Best Places to Buy Property in Cagliari for Long-Term Investment

Cagliari, the vibrant capital of Sardinia, Italy, is a city rich in history and culture, making it an attractive destination for long-term property investment. With its stunning coastline, delectable cuisine, and moderate climate, Cagliari offers an appealing lifestyle for both locals and expatriates. Here are some of the best places to consider when looking to buy property in Cagliari for long-term investment.

1. Castello District

The historic Castello district, perched atop a hill, offers scenic views of Cagliari and the surrounding area. This charming area is characterized by its narrow streets, medieval architecture, and vibrant atmosphere. Investing in property here means becoming part of Cagliari's rich history while enjoying the benefits of a bustling tourist location. Properties in Castello often require renovation, but their unique charm can lead to a significant increase in value over time.

2. Marina District

The Marina district is another prime location for property investment. Known for its picturesque harbor, this area is filled with restaurants, shops, and local markets, making it a lively and attractive neighborhood. The property market here is competitive; however, the potential for rental income is high due to the constant influx of tourists and business travelers.

3. Villanova

Villanova is a quieter, residential area known for its authentic local charm. With its traditional Sardinian homes and close-knit community, it presents an excellent opportunity for those looking to invest in properties that can cater to families or long-term tenants. The area is undergoing a gradual upscaling, making long-term investment here particularly appealing as property values are predicted to rise.

4. Poetto Beach

For those looking for coastal properties, Poetto Beach is a fantastic option. This long stretch of sandy beach is not only a summer hotspot but also a year-round destination for outdoor activities. Investing in property near Poetto can provide excellent rental opportunities, especially during the summer months. Additionally, the demand for beachfront properties generally remains high, ensuring a steady appreciation in value.

5. Sant’Elia

Sant’Elia, once a fishing village, has transformed into a charming neighborhood with a mix of modern amenities and traditional Sardinian culture. Its proximity to the sea and scenic views make it a desirable location for both buyers and renters. As the area develops, investing in property here can yield substantial returns as more people seek to enjoy the coastal lifestyle.

6. Stampace

Stampace is known for its cultural attractions and proximity to various historical sites. The area features a mix of residential and commercial properties, making it a strategic investment for those looking to tap into the local tourism industry. With ongoing development plans aimed at enhancing the district's appeal, properties in Stampace are likely to increase in value over time.
